OPE6113 is the DHA code for the Operation Theatre Technologist paper in the Allied Healthcare listing.
100 multiple-choice questions in 2 hours, about 1.2 minutes per question.
55% under the DHA guideline for OPE6113, which is 55 of 100 questions answered correctly.
The DHA guideline lists USD 180 (about AED 661) for the OPE6113 sitting.
The official blueprint splits the paper across 5 areas: Pre-operative preparation, Intra-operative procedures, Post-operative procedures, Basic sciences and Patient Safety & Ancillary duties.
DHA, MOHAP, SCFHS, QCHP, NHRA and OMSB license allied health professionals through Prometric-delivered papers; DOH uses Pearson VUE.
